O.C.G.A. § 33-11-62

Retention of personnel to assist Commissioner; confidentiality

— Code 1981, § 33-11-62, enacted by Ga

(a) The Commissioner may retain at the insurer’s expense attorneys, actuaries, accountants, and other experts not otherwise a part of the Commissioner’s staff as may be reasonably necessary to assist in reviewing the insurer’s investments. Persons so retained shall be under the direction and control of the Commissioner and shall act in a purely advisory capacity.

(b) The investment policy or information related to the investment policy provided to the Commissioner for review under this article shall be considered confidential and shall not be a public record for purposes of Article 4 of Chapter 18 of Title 50 or subject to subpoena, and shall be subject to disclosure only as required for purposes of and in accordance with this title.
